From completing grants and manuscripts to writing a research statement for job searches, writing is a critical component of the postdoctoral experience.  Please join us for this event where experts from the MIT Writing & Communication Center and MIT Medical provide task-oriented and cognitive-oriented techniques for becoming a better writer and enjoying the process!  Writing-related services provided by MIT will also be discussed.

Dr. Xiaolu Hsi is a Clinical Psychologist at MIT Medical.  Dr. Hsi's professional interests are community mental health consultation and working with international students; she has also participated in several writing-related events at MIT. Dr. Elizabeth Mickle Fox works with MIT's Writing and Communication Center, in the WAC program, and as a freelance editor.  Dr. Fox hosts special MIT events, including during IAP, for graduate and postgraduate trainees to improve their writing techniques.
